Output 6ea496ba85245a0e3332f15cf1b5b3ef03f223a0871fc12bfa780c94dbb903db:1

value
1096525
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fdca8363cfbbe2a612d61acf73f373e3a2a34182 OP_EQUAL
address
3QpwUwgQfNkDohgKBQBP8NLaTjaTrvWR8w
transaction
6ea496ba85245a0e3332f15cf1b5b3ef03f223a0871fc12bfa780c94dbb903db
confirmations
237854
spent
true